The main complication of placenta accreta spectrum (PAS) is massive bleeding. Endoarterial occlusion techniques have been incorporated into the management of this pathology. Our aim was to examine ...the endovascular practice patterns among PAS patients treated during a 9-year period in a low-middle income country in which an interdisciplinary group's technical skills were improved with the creation of a PAS team.
A retrospective cohort study including all PAS patients treated from December 2011 to November 2020 was performed. We compared the clinical results obtained according to the type of endovascular device used (group 1, internal iliac artery occlusion balloons; group 2, resuscitative endovascular balloons of the aorta; group 3, no arterial balloons due to low risk of bleeding) and according to the year in which they were attended (reflects the PAS team level of experience). A fourth group of comparisons included the woman diagnosed during a cesarean delivery and treated in a nonprotocolized way.
A total of 113 patients were included. The amount of blood loss decreased annually, with a median of 2,500 mL in 2014 (when endovascular occlusion balloons were used in all patients) and 1,394 mL in 2020 (when only 38.5% of the patients required arterial balloons). Group 3 patients (n = 16) had the lowest bleeding volume (1,245 mL) and operative time (173 minutes) of the entire population studied. Group 2 patients (n = 46) had a bleeding volume (mean, 1,700 mL) and transfusions frequency (34.8%) slightly lower than group 1 patients (n = 30) (mean of 2,000 mL and 50%, respectively). They also had lower hysterectomy frequency (63% vs. 76.7% in group 1) and surgical time (205 minutes vs. 275 in group 1) despite a similar frequency of confirmed PAS and S2 compromise.
Endovascular techniques used for bleeding control in PAS patients are less necessary as interdisciplinary groups improve their surgical and teamwork skills.

This study aimed to determine ANGPTL3 serum levels in healthy young lean and obese non-diabetic men during an oral glucose tolerance test (OGTT) and correlate them with anthropometric, biochemical ...and hormonal parameters. A case-control study was carried out and 30 young obese non-diabetic (23.90 ± 3.84 years and BMI 37.92 ± 4.85 kg/m
) and 28 age-matched healthy lean (24.56 ± 3.50 years and BMI of 22.10 ± 1.72 kg/m
) men were included in this study. The primary outcome measures were serum basal ANGPTL3 and ANGPTL3-area under the curve (AUC) levels. The percentage of body fat was measured by dual-energy X-ray absorptiometry and biochemical, hormonal and insulin resistance indices were determined. Basal ANGPTL3 and ANGPTL3-AUC levels were significantly elevated (p < 0.05) in young obese subjects compared with lean subjects and were positively and significantly associated with different anthropometric measurements. Fasting ANGPTL3 serum levels were positively correlated with fasting insulin, leptin, Leptin/Adiponectin index and triglyceride-glucose index. Moreover, ANGPTL3-AUC was negatively correlated with Matsuda index. In this regard, chronically high ANGPTL3 levels in young obese subjects might favor triglyceride-rich lipoprotein clearance to replenish triglyceride stores by white adipose tissue rather than oxidative tissues.
A risk haplotype in SLC16A11 characterized by alterations in fatty acid metabolism emerged as a genetic risk factor associated with increased susceptibility to type 2 diabetes (T2D) in Mexican ...population. Its role on treatment responses is not well understood.
We aimed to determine the impact of the risk haplotype on the metabolomic profile during a lifestyle intervention (LSI).
We recruited Mexican-mestizo individuals with ≥1 prediabetes criteria according to the American Diabetes Association with a body mass index between 25 and 45 kg/m2. We conducted a 24-wk quasiexperimental LSI study for diabetes prevention. Here, we compared longitudinal plasma liquid chromatography/mass spectrometry metabolomic changes between carriers and noncarriers. We analyzed the association of risk haplotype with metabolites leveraging repeated assessments using multivariable-adjusted linear mixed models.
Before the intervention, carriers (N = 21) showed higher concentrations of hippurate, C16 carnitine, glycine, and cinnamoylglycine. After 24 wk of LSI, carriers exhibited a deleterious metabolomic profile. This profile was characterized by increased concentrations of hippurate, cinnamoglycine, xanthosine, N-acetylputrescine, L-acetylcarnitine, ceramide (d18:1/24:1), and decreased concentrations of citrulline and phosphatidylethanolamine. These metabolites were associated with higher concentrations of total cholesterol, triglycerides, and low density lipoprotein cholesterol. The effect of LSI on the risk haplotype was notably more pronounced in its impact on 2 metabolites: methylmalonylcarnitine (β: −0.56; P-interaction = 0.014) and betaine (β: −0.64; P-interaction = 0.017). Interestingly, lower consumption across visits of polyunsaturated (β: −0.038; P = 0.017) fatty acids were associated with higher concentrations of methylmalonylcarnitine. Covariates for adjustment across models included age, sex, genetic ancestry principal components, and body mass index.
Our study highlights the persistence of deleterious metabolomic patterns associated with the risk haplotype before and during a 24-wk LSI. We also emphasize the potential regulatory role of polyunsaturated fatty acids on methylmalonylcarnitine concentrations suggesting a route for improving interventions for individuals with high-genetic risk.
Despite having an appealing nutritional profile and lower environmental impacts compared to traditional meat products, edible insects face challenges in gaining consumer acceptance, especially in ...western societies. No consumer study on edible insects has been conducted in France. Hence, this study aims to evaluate French consumers’ willingness to adopt insect-based food (IBF) and identify factors influencing entomophagy (the consumption of insects as food). A 46-question online questionnaire was administered to 617 subjects to assess how various explanatory variables impact IBF acceptance through difference tests, correlation analysis, and multiple correspondence analysis. The results revealed that 69% of respondents were introduced to entomophagy, and 53% had consumed IBF before the survey. Environmental sustainability and nutritional value were identified as major motivators for entomophagy, which could inform promotional strategies for IBF in France. Unfamiliarity and disgust emerged as primary barriers to entomophagy. However, the study suggested that these challenges could be overcome by repeated exposure to entomophagy, which reduced food neophobia and food disgust sensitivity, increased familiarity with entomophagy, and improved insect-eating experiences and willingness to consume IBF. Overall, the study highlights the potential for entomophagy in France and emphasizes the need to address consumer perceptions to foster broader acceptance of IBF.

This study summarizes the evidence from quantitative systematic reviews that assessed the association between urban environment attributes and physical activity. It also documents sociopolitical ...barriers and facilitators involved in urban interventions linked with active living in the ten most populated urban settings of Latin America. The synthesis of evidence indicates that several attributes of urban environments are associated with physical activity, including land-use mix and cycling infrastructure. The documentary analysis indicated that despite the benefits and opportunities provided by the programs and existing infrastructure in the examined cities, an overall concern is the rising inequality in the coverage and distribution of the initiatives in the region. If these programs and initiatives are to achieve a real population level effect that helps to reduce health disparities, they need to examine their social and spatial distribution within the cities so they can reach underserved populations and develop to their full potential.

Trauma is a significant public health problem in Latin America (LA), contributing to substantial death and disability in the region. Several LA countries have implemented trauma registries and injury ...surveillance systems. However, the region lacks an integrated trauma system. The consensus conference's goal was to integrate existing LA trauma data collection efforts into a regional trauma program and encourage the use of the data to inform health policy.
We created a consensus group of 25 experts in trauma and emergency care with previous data collection and injury surveillance experience in the LA. region. Experts participated in a consensus conference to discuss the state of trauma data collection in LA. We utilized the Delphi method to build consensus around strategic steps for trauma data management in the region. Consensus was defined as the agreement of ≥ 70% among the expert panel.
The consensus conference determined that action was necessary from academic bodies, scientific societies, and ministries of health to encourage a culture of collection and use of health data in trauma. The panel developed a set of recommendations for these groups to encourage the development and use of robust trauma information systems in LA. Consensus was achieved in one Delphi round.
The expert group successfully reached a consensus on recommendations to key stakeholders in trauma information systems in LA. These recommendations may be used to encourage capacity building in trauma research and trauma health policy in the region.
Cutaneous leishmaniasis (CL) and mucocutaneous leishmaniasis (MCL) are endemic diseases in America, especially in some countries such as Colombia. Among the therapeutic options is amphotericin B ...(AB). Nevertheless, its lipid-associated formulations have better safety profiles and effectiveness in other diseases, so far with no comparative studies in CL or MCL. We conducted a retrospective descriptive study describing the effectiveness and adverse effects of AB deoxycholate (ABD), AB colloidal dispersion (ABCD), and liposomal AB (LAB) as third-line treatments for CL and MCL. The effectiveness of LAB (88.5%) was greater than those of ABCD (66.6%) and ABD (80.8%). There were also fewer adverse effects in the LAB group (46.2%) than in the ABD (96.1%) and ABCD (80.9%) groups. LAB is an alternative for the treatment of CL and MCL in patients with therapeutic failure to first- and second-line drugs; findings suggest it might be less toxic and more effective than ABD and ABCD.
The tectonic and volcanic environment in Guatemala is large and complex. Three major tectonic plates constantly interacting with each other, and a volcanic arc that extends from east to west in the ...southern part of the country, demand special attention in terms of monitoring and scientific studies. The Instituto Nacional de Sismología, Vulcanología, Meteorología e Hidrología (INSIVUMEH) is the institute in charge of executing these actions at the national and civil level.In recent years, INSIVUMEH has formed a volcanology team consisting of multi-disciplinary personnel that conducts the main volcanological monitoring and research activities. These activities include: seismic and acoustic signal analysis, evaluation and analysis of the volcanic hazards, installation and maintenance of monitoring equipment, and the socialization and dissemination of volcanic knowledge. Of all the volcanic structures in Guatemala, three volcanoes (Fuego, Pacaya, and Santiaguito) are in constant eruption and require all of the available resources (economic and human). These volcanoes present a wide range of volcanic hazards (regarding type and magnitude) that make daily monitoring a great challenge. One of the greatest goals achieved by the volcanology team has been the recent development of a Relative Threat Ranking of Guatemala Volcanoes, taking into account different parameters that allow improved planning in the future, both in monitoring and research.
